The normal weight of one cubic foot of brick masonry typically ranges from 100 to 120 pounds (approximately 1600 to 1920 kg per cubic meter). This weight can vary based on the type of brick, mortar, and the density of the materials used. Generally, solid bricks tend to be heavier than hollow or modular bricks. For specific applications, it's advisable to check the manufacturer's specifications for precise weight information.
The amount of mortar used in one cubic meter of brick masonry typically ranges from 0.1 to 0.2 cubic meters, depending on the size of the bricks and the joint thickness. For standard bricks with a typical joint thickness, around 0.15 cubic meters of mortar is commonly required. This translates to approximately 10-15% of the total volume of the masonry. Factors such as brick size, alignment, and construction technique can affect this estimate.
The weight of Type S masonry mortar typically ranges from 100 to 120 pounds per cubic foot when dry. This mortar is formulated with a mix of Portland cement, hydrated lime, and sand, providing high strength and durability for masonry applications. The exact weight can vary depending on the specific materials and ratios used in the mix.

Masonry sand typically weighs around 100 to 120 pounds per cubic foot (approximately 1,600 to 1,920 kg per cubic meter). The weight can vary slightly based on moisture content and the specific type of sand. For practical purposes, when estimating for construction projects, using an average of 110 pounds per cubic foot is common.
The weight of a double brick wall typically ranges from 1,200 to 1,800 kg per square meter, depending on the type of bricks used and the mortar. Standard fired clay bricks weigh around 1,800 kg per cubic meter, and considering the thickness of the wall, the total weight can vary. For precise calculations, it's essential to account for factors like the size of the bricks and the specific mortar mix.

The weight of brick chips in a cubic yard can vary depending on the size and density of the bricks. On average, a cubic yard of brick chips may weigh around 2,000 to 2,700 pounds. It would be best to check with a supplier for the specific weight of the brick chips you are using.
